The proposed Centauri 1 Power Station will be situated 8 kms east of the town of Dongara. The area is a predominately rural with a large agriculture community. Centauri 1 will be powered by natural gas.

Should UCG "Syngas" completely replace just half of the existing coal-fired electricity usage in W.A., the positive effect on the atmosphere would offset to around 6.5 million tonnes of abated CO2 emissions.

This equates to removing ALL passenger motor vehicles from Western Australia’s roads.

Centauri 1 is taking a long term perspective to W.A.’s energy industry. Coal is not environmentally-friendly, and as a result, will not remain the cheapest form of power generation.

The dramatic rise in the price of oil over the last thirty years had a significant impact on electricity generation in W.A. as the state’s three main power stations were all fuelled by oil. The change to coal fired generation was undertaken to help reduce the cost of electricity.

However, the impact of tax on Australian businesses, particularly those who are big users of power such as the mining industry, will be significant as fees for power increase to cover the carbon tax based on the amount of CO2 generated.
